#620e1d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#620e1d is composed of 38.4% red, 5.5%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 349.3 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 22%. #620e1d color hex could be obtained by blending #c41c3a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

Shades and Tints of #620e1d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0204 is the darkest color, while #fefafb is the lightest one.

Tones of #620e1d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b3536 is the less saturated color, while #6f0115 is the most saturated one.
